Output 6838a073108083016bfc48cda9eaacb293b864eb7756bc99f03e8a59bc8630c0:2

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3760b671c3917584481b4d9bb7b151ddca6fc OP_EQUAL
address
3BMEXfGHFDcLSQxmNpjSpvngKuno2M4JRA
transaction
6838a073108083016bfc48cda9eaacb293b864eb7756bc99f03e8a59bc8630c0
spent
true